indexee.com
Home
Disclaimer
Contact
Home
Disclaimer
Contact
601 WEST 26TH ST 11TH FL, NEW YORK, 10001, NEW YORK
Home
Address
601 WEST 26TH ST 11TH FL, NEW YORK, 10001, NEW YORK
Companies
SPUTNIK7.COM, LLC
601 WEST 26TH ST 11TH FL, NEW YORK, 10001, NEW YORK